Transaction 68c5bab3f0874b49105909355f03a98e312dfeae5ca92af3b715ce5c86db5656
1 Input
1 Output
-
68c5bab3f0874b49105909355f03a98e312dfeae5ca92af3b715ce5c86db5656:0
- value
- 13273135
- script pubkey
- OP_0 OP_PUSHBYTES_20 acc58209e2d9635d6d62ce0c0a0dcec2e24e8fc8
- address
- bc1q4nzcyz0zm9346mtzecxq5rwwct3yar7g75zzwy